

Sarah Ellen Foster Hadorn Russell, beloved wife, mother, grandmother and sister, passed away peacefully surrounded by her loved ones on August 6, 2014. She is preceded in death by her parents; Viva and Cecil Foster and her stepfather, Alvis Blackburn. Ellen was born June 24, 1934 in Giles County, Tenn. She grew up in the Detroit area. She graduated from Lincoln Park High school. She married Rene Hadorn in 1960 and they moved to Phoenix, Arizona. They had two children, Jacqueline (Patrick) and Alain (Margaret). She later married James A. Russell and they have been married for 24 years. She gained three more children; James, Kathy and John. Ellen has four grandchildren; Nicholas and Zachary Hadorn and Clayton and Jamie Kinahan. She has many step-grand and great – grandchildren. Ellen was vivacious and quick to smile. Always a lady, she had a style and class that set her apart. She worked for American and Frontier airlines after high school. She and Rene owned a printing company for several years. She later worked as an executive secretary for Imperial Lithographics. She was involved in her children’s school as PTA president and ever present cheerleader. She was an officer in Soroptimist and enjoyed being involved in the community, especially the Arizona Town Hall. She was always generous in both her time and material belongings. She showed this as she cared for her mother in the last years of her life. She was renowned for her gourmet cooking and loved to entertain. She was very creative and enjoyed the arts, working as a docent at the Phoenix Art Museum. After retiring she spent much of her time quilting. Her family is the recipient of many of her gorgeous works of art. She enjoyed the mountains of her beautiful backyard and loved to feed the animals that frequented it. Her greatest joy was her family. She loved being a wife, mother and grandmother. We will miss her everyday with all of our hearts.
